CHAPTER 328

(House Bill 309)

AN ACT concerning

Vehicle Laws — Mopeds

FOR the purpose of providing that a bicycle operated by
human power with the assistance of a motor shall be
defined as a "moped" under the Maryland Vehicle Laws by
deleting such a vehicle from the definition of
"bicycle" and adding a definitional section for the
tern "moped"; distinguishing a moped from a motorcycle
by increasing the motor rating requirements of a
motorcycle as defined in the definitional section;
providing that certain vehicles which are registered as
motorcycles by a certain date shall continue to be
registered as motorcycles; requiring the use of certain
licenses to operate a moped on any highway in this
State; providing for the issuance of a moped operator's
permit to certain persons; prescribing the requirements
for obtaining a moped operator's permit; prescribing
issuance, renewal, and duplication fees for a moped
operator's permit; authorizing the Motor Vehicle
Administration to determine the form and contents of
the moped operator's permit; setting forth an
expiration date for generally relating to the
application, issuance, and renewal of a moped
operator's permit; authorizing the Motor Vehicle
Administration to determine the form and contents of
the moped operator's permit; setting forth an
expiration date for a moped operator's permit; and
generally relating to the application, issuance, and
renewal of a moped operator's permit.
